35 Splendid Photos of Krka National Park, Croatia

Krka National Park encompasses the area along the course of the Krka River, which flows through a picturesque canyon for over 75 km and creates roaring waterfalls. There are also two remarkable cultural monuments within the park: the Franciscan monastery on the island of Visovac and the Krka monastery. Visovac Island stands in the middle of a lake-like expansion of the Krka River, making a harmonious coupling of natural and historical heritage.
